In brief: After overcoming a 3-2 NLCS deficit against the Pirates to win Games 6 and 7 on the road, the Braves met the Twins for perhaps the greatest World Series of all time: seven games, five one-run games, three extra inning affairs and a World Series record four walkoff wins. In a story published in the December 27, 1999, issue of Sports Illustrated, Rocker made a number of allegations stemming from his experiences in New York City and answering a question about whether he would ever play for the New York Yankees or the New York Mets. Robb Nen (1993-2002) Career Length Grade: B, Raw Career: 643 G, 4 GS, 715 IP, 2.98 ERA, 138 ERA+, 1.21 WHIP, 7.6 H/9, 314 SV, 24.5 SV/50 and 3.1 K/BB, Peak Career: 289 G, 0 GS, 311.1 IP, 1.79 ERA, 226 ERA+, 1.00 WHIP, 6.6 H/9, 159 SV, 27.4 SV/50 and 4.4 K/BB (include his 1996, 1998, 2000 and 2002 seasons). The Big Three was a trio of Major League Baseball starting pitchers for the Atlanta Braves from 1993 to 2002 which consisted of Greg Maddux, Tom Glavine, and John Smoltz. Rocker received notoriety during his career for making controversial statements, which began with a 1999 Sports Illustrated interview and continued after his retirement. Rocker made his screen-acting debut in the 2002 horror comedy The Greenskeeper as a murderous golf-club groundskeeper. Dont get me wrong because Montgomery had good ability, but not necessarily the ability of the other greats from this era. Again, this can only be done with long career players. Making his major league debut in 1998 as a member of the Braves, with whom he played four seasons, he was also a member of the Cleveland Indians, Texas Rangers, and Tampa Bay Devil Rays for one season each.
